The Challenge
Enterprise analysts often work with long PDFs, strategy decks, transcripts, regulatory filings, research reports, and internal memos. The problem was not lack of information – it was the time spent reading, extracting, comparing, validating, and rewriting.
Traditional AI tools could summarize documents, but they could not reliably:
Detect inconsistencies
Compare multiple documents
Surface missing assumptions
Challenge analyst logic
Create evidence-backed, leadership-ready reports
In high-stakes environments, summaries were not enough. Analysts needed reasoning, traceability, and structured decision support.
